Dean W. Smithson
West Des Moines

Dean W. Smithson, 87, died July 11, 2005 at Iowa Methodist Medical Center due to pneumonia. Funeral services will be 10 a.m. Thursday, July 14 at St. John's Lutheran Church, 600 6th Street, Des Moines, with burial at Resthaven Cemetery.

Dean was born in Des Moines where he lived for 50+ years, and lived all his life in the Des Moines area. He was a chemist for Delavan Manufacturing; he worked for Smouse School, and most recently for West Des Moines schools as a crossing guard. He also served in the U.S. Navy. Dean was a member of St. John's Lutheran Church, was a past Master of Gnemeth Masonic Lodge #577 and was also secretary of the Lodge for many years, was a member of Valley Junction Order of the Eastern Star #505, and was a shriner. He also played the tuba in Des Moines Municipal Band. He liked to bake, pies were his specialty, and was a great storyteller.

He is survived by his wife, Marjolaine (Trochuck) Smithson of West Des Moines, they were married in 1949; son, Jerry W. Smithson of West Des Moines; daughter, Sharon Parker of San Jose, CA; eight grandchildren; 15 great-grandchildren; two great-great-grandchildren; and sister Myrna Ruten.
